Hi Matthias,
    It would be useful to turn on debugging (FINE logs) in Sonic MQ and
see what is going on. If there is an admin tool to monitor transactions
that might yield good information too.
You could also follow up with Sonic folks to check if its a known issue
or requires any additional flag or setting to get this working.

Another suggestion would be to try the synchronous mode in generic jms
ra 2.0 to see if it makes a difference.

> I tried two more things:
> - roundtrip to external OpenMQ via sun-jms-adapter: works. Messages
> are delivered and Queue stays empty after shutdown
> - roundtrip to external OpenMQ via genericra: works. Messages are
> delivered and Queue stays empty after shutdown
>
> So it seems to be a Sonic specific problem.
